Dickens left his factory job when his father was released (against his mother's wishes) and returned to school. He did not work again until he was about 15; he then became a clerk in a law office, a position with much more dignity and prestige than a factory job. This series of events would color Dickens's works and relationships (especially that with is mother, who he believed betrayed him) for the remainder of his life.
